Transaction 73afca76acf2ca45d7d4718cdc036b600611991da948de0a7c858d79ff5d4c30

1 Input
2 Outputs
  • 73afca76acf2ca45d7d4718cdc036b600611991da948de0a7c858d79ff5d4c30:0
  • value  109511392
    address  32Z2rMBwaoqhHPEmw2syvZdQdSDdCUBaEH
  • 73afca76acf2ca45d7d4718cdc036b600611991da948de0a7c858d79ff5d4c30:1
  • value  45047300
    address  3QJnDbNb4K5xJtgmNyWnqshcE3UAeUbdFz